1. Understanding Risk Indicators in Modern Gaming
Risk indicators are elements embedded within game design that communicate the potential for reward or loss. They serve as cues that influence player perception, guiding decisions and engagement. In traditional gambling environments like casinos, these signals were often physical—such as the flashing lights of slot machines or the sound of coins dropping—creating an immersive atmosphere that heightened anticipation.
Today’s digital games incorporate these signals through complex mechanics, combining visual cues, probabilistic feedback, and dynamic adjustments. These elements not only enhance the entertainment value but also strategically motivate players to continue playing, sometimes blurring the lines between entertainment and compulsive behavior.
2. Theoretical Foundations of Risk in Gaming
a. Psychological Principles Behind Risk and Reward
Psychological research indicates that risk and reward are fundamental drivers of human motivation. The dopamine system, activated during uncertain outcomes, reinforces behaviors associated with potential gains. This mechanism explains why players often find games with unpredictable results—like slot machines or loot-based online games—particularly compelling.
b. Behavioral Economics and Decision-Making Under Uncertainty
Behavioral economics highlights phenomena such as the «gambler’s fallacy» and «near-misses,» which can manipulate player perception of risk. For example, slot games often feature near-miss signals—such as two matching symbols with one close to a win—to encourage continued play despite low odds of success.
c. How Risk Indicators Influence Player Motivation and Retention
By strategically deploying risk signals, developers can increase player motivation and prolong engagement. When players perceive high potential rewards, they are more likely to invest time and money. This creates a cycle where risk indicators serve as both motivators and potential triggers for problematic behaviors if not managed responsibly.
3. Types of Risk Indicators and Their Roles in Game Mechanics
a. Visual Cues: Animations, Sounds, and Interface Signals
Visual cues are perhaps the most immediate indicators of risk. Bright animations, flashing lights, and sound effects signal moments of high potential reward or danger. For instance, in slot games, symbols that animate or glow when nearing a payout serve as anticipatory signals that increase player excitement.
b. Probabilistic Feedback: Hit/Miss Rates, Payout Frequencies
Games often communicate risk through probabilistic feedback, such as showing the odds of winning or displaying payout frequencies. These indicators help players gauge how often they can expect rewards, influencing their decision to continue or stop playing.
c. Dynamic Risk Adjustments: Adaptive Difficulty and Payout Structures
Modern games employ adaptive mechanics that adjust risk levels based on player behavior. For example, increased difficulty or reduced payout chances after a series of wins can maintain tension, while boosting chances after losses can prevent frustration. These dynamic adjustments keep players engaged by constantly modulating perceived risk.
4. Risk Indicators as Drivers of Player Behavior
a. Encouraging Exploration and Experimentation
Risk signals motivate players to try different strategies or explore new game features. For example, the anticipation built by flashing symbols or increasing payout chances encourages players to experiment with different bets or game modes, enhancing engagement.
b. Balancing Anticipation and Suspense to Enhance Engagement
Effective risk signals create a balance between anticipation and suspense. This emotional rollercoaster keeps players invested, as they experience highs during near-misses and excitement upon wins. Games like modern online slots leverage this by using rapid animations and sound effects to amplify suspense.
c. Impact on Gambling-Like Behaviors and Responsible Gaming Concerns
While risk indicators can boost entertainment, they may also encourage problematic gambling behaviors. Recognizing this, responsible gaming features such as loss limits, real-time feedback, and transparency about odds are essential to mitigate potential harms.

8. Ethical and Regulatory Considerations
a. Transparency in Risk Signaling and Fair Play
Regulators and developers must ensure that risk signals are clear and honest, avoiding misleading cues that could deceive players about their chances of winning. Transparency fosters trust and promotes responsible gaming.
b. Regulatory Standards for Risk Indicators in Gambling and Gaming
Many jurisdictions require disclosure of odds, clear communication of payout structures, and limits on high-risk signals. Compliance with these standards is vital to protect vulnerable players and ensure fair play.
c. Designing Responsible Gaming Features Around Risk Perception
Innovative features such as self-exclusion, real-time feedback on betting behavior, and educational prompts can mitigate potential harms associated with risk signals. Integrating these features into game design demonstrates a commitment to ethical standards.
